This is basic effing math people
A) $199 or $299 * local/state/county tax =$iPhone cost
B) Service pkg of your choice = $Service pkg cost
C) Case for phone $29.xx * local/state/county tax =$case cost

To walk out the store you will need to be able to pay for A + C in cash/credit/debit/Gift Card

B will be billed to you along with a $18 activation fee unless you talked them out of it.

So take B * 24 + A+C = TCO

strange my receipt from the apple store, in CA, shows:

Sub-total 199.00
Tax@8.25%

Total $231.92

i want my 20 or so bucks back.

EDIT:

I guess it's a california law and not apple / att's fault - http://www.boe.ca.gov/pdf/pub120.pdf

When will tax be charged on the full sales price?
If you purchase a cell phone at a discount and also are required to purchase
a service contract, you may be charged for tax on the full sales price of the
phone, not the discounted price you paid. Even if the phone is free, you may
still be charged for tax on what the phone’s sales price would have been without the service contract.
